Output 58961388b3f38dd8c7dfdd9aa1a5529011435e67c1f4590e256bd05161e901b2:1

value
60935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e26e65964064a60eaf76e719de386bb1935a5fa5 OP_EQUAL
address
3NLGtQLi268DW98XdyZWm4TSRUQcxsk5Uh
transaction
58961388b3f38dd8c7dfdd9aa1a5529011435e67c1f4590e256bd05161e901b2
confirmations
116790
spent
true